新聞中心
web服務(wù)器搭建與配置的方法有很多,其中一種是使用Apache服務(wù)器。Apache服務(wù)器是一種開源的、免費(fèi)的、安全的、可擴(kuò)展的Web服務(wù)器軟件,它可以在Windows、Linux和Mac OS X等操作系統(tǒng)上運(yùn)行。以下是一些關(guān)于如何安裝和配置Apache服務(wù)器的步驟:,,1. 下載并安裝Apache服務(wù)器軟件。,2. 配置Apache服務(wù)器以便它可以處理HTTP請求。,3. 啟動(dòng)Apache服務(wù)器。
創(chuàng)新互聯(lián)建站專注于南通網(wǎng)站建設(shè)服務(wù)及定制,我們擁有豐富的企業(yè)做網(wǎng)站經(jīng)驗(yàn)。 熱誠為您提供南通營銷型網(wǎng)站建設(shè),南通網(wǎng)站制作、南通網(wǎng)頁設(shè)計(jì)、南通網(wǎng)站官網(wǎng)定制、微信小程序定制開發(fā)服務(wù),打造南通網(wǎng)絡(luò)公司原創(chuàng)品牌,更為您提供南通網(wǎng)站排名全網(wǎng)營銷落地服務(wù)。
什么是Web服務(wù)器?
Web服務(wù)器是一種用于存儲、管理和提供網(wǎng)頁、圖片、視頻等各種Web資源的計(jì)算機(jī)系統(tǒng),它可以處理客戶端(如瀏覽器)發(fā)送的HTTP請求,并將相應(yīng)的Web資源返回給客戶端,Web服務(wù)器通常運(yùn)行在互聯(lián)網(wǎng)上,供用戶通過瀏覽器訪問,Web服務(wù)器的主要功能包括:請求轉(zhuǎn)發(fā)、靜態(tài)內(nèi)容服務(wù)、動(dòng)態(tài)內(nèi)容處理、安全性控制等。
如何搭建Web服務(wù)器?
搭建Web服務(wù)器的方法有很多,這里以Apache和Nginx為例,介紹兩種常見的Web服務(wù)器搭建方法。
1、Apache搭建Web服務(wù)器
(1)安裝Apache
在Windows系統(tǒng)中,可以通過“添加/刪除程序”->“添加/刪除Windows組件”->“Internet信息服務(wù)”->“世界網(wǎng)景更新服務(wù)”來安裝Apache,在Linux系統(tǒng)中,可以使用包管理器(如apt或yum)進(jìn)行安裝。
(2)配置Apache
Apache的主配置文件位于Apache安裝目錄下的conf子目錄中,通常是httpd.conf或者apache2.conf,打開配置文件,可以看到一些默認(rèn)的配置項(xiàng),可以根據(jù)需要修改這些配置項(xiàng),例如設(shè)置監(jiān)聽端口、虛擬主機(jī)等,修改完成后,保存配置文件并重啟Apache服務(wù)。
2、Nginx搭建Web服務(wù)器
(1)安裝Nginx
在Windows系統(tǒng)中,可以通過“添加/刪除程序”->“添加/刪除Windows組件”->“Internet信息服務(wù)”->“World Wide Web服務(wù)器”來安裝Nginx,在Linux系統(tǒng)中,可以使用包管理器(如apt或yum)進(jìn)行安裝。
(2)配置Nginx
Nginx的主配置文件也位于Nginx安裝目錄下的conf子目錄中,通常是nginx.conf,打開配置文件,可以看到一些默認(rèn)的配置項(xiàng),可以根據(jù)需要修改這些配置項(xiàng),例如設(shè)置監(jiān)聽端口、虛擬主機(jī)等,修改完成后,保存配置文件并重啟Nginx服務(wù)。
如何配置Web服務(wù)器?
配置Web服務(wù)器主要包括以下幾個(gè)方面:
1、設(shè)置監(jiān)聽端口:指定Web服務(wù)器監(jiān)聽客戶端請求的端口號,默認(rèn)為80(HTTP)和443(HTTPS),可以在Apache和Nginx的配置文件中進(jìn)行設(shè)置。
2、配置虛擬主機(jī):虛擬主機(jī)是多個(gè)網(wǎng)站共享一個(gè)Web服務(wù)器的一種技術(shù),可以在Apache的httpd-vhosts.conf文件和Nginx的conf/sites-available目錄下創(chuàng)建虛擬主機(jī)配置文件,分別對應(yīng)不同的域名和網(wǎng)站根目錄。
3、設(shè)置靜態(tài)資源服務(wù):靜態(tài)資源是指不經(jīng)常變動(dòng)的網(wǎng)頁、圖片、視頻等資源,可以在Apache和Nginx的配置文件中設(shè)置默認(rèn)的靜態(tài)資源路徑,使得客戶端可以直接訪問這些資源。
4、設(shè)置動(dòng)態(tài)內(nèi)容處理:動(dòng)態(tài)內(nèi)容是指根據(jù)用戶的請求生成的網(wǎng)頁、圖片、視頻等資源,可以在Apache和Nginx的配置文件中配置相應(yīng)的模塊(如mod_php、mod_perl、mod_python等),實(shí)現(xiàn)動(dòng)態(tài)內(nèi)容處理功能。
5、設(shè)置安全性控制:為了保護(hù)網(wǎng)站的安全,可以對訪問進(jìn)行權(quán)限控制、IP過濾等操作,可以在Apache和Nginx的配置文件中設(shè)置相關(guān)的安全模塊(如mod_auth_basic、mod_auth_digest等),實(shí)現(xiàn)安全性控制功能。
相關(guān)問題與解答
1、如何啟動(dòng)和停止Web服務(wù)器?
在Windows系統(tǒng)中,可以通過“開始”菜單->“運(yùn)行”,輸入命令行參數(shù)來啟動(dòng)和停止Apache或Nginx服務(wù),啟動(dòng)Apache服務(wù)的命令是httpd,停止Apache服務(wù)的命令是httpd -k stop,在Linux系統(tǒng)中,可以使用命令行工具(如service或systemctl)來啟動(dòng)和停止Apache或Nginx服務(wù),啟動(dòng)Apache服務(wù)的命令是sudo service apache2 start,停止Apache服務(wù)的命令是sudo service apache2 stop。
2、如何查看Web服務(wù)器的狀態(tài)?
在Windows系統(tǒng)中,可以通過任務(wù)管理器查看Apache或Nginx進(jìn)程的狀態(tài),如果進(jìn)程處于運(yùn)行狀態(tài),說明Web服務(wù)器正在正常工作;如果進(jìn)程處于停止?fàn)顟B(tài),說明Web服務(wù)器已關(guān)閉或出錯(cuò),在Linux系統(tǒng)中,可以使用命令行工具(如ps或top)查看Apache或Nginx進(jìn)程的狀態(tài),查看Apache進(jìn)程狀態(tài)的命令是ps aux | grep apache2,查看Nginx進(jìn)程狀態(tài)的命令是ps aux | grep nginx。
新聞標(biāo)題:web服務(wù)器搭建與配置的方法是什么
本文鏈接:http://m.5511xx.com/article/cdipsed.html


咨詢
建站咨詢

